Analysis
In 2023, abaca, manila hemp, raw — stock variation in Northern Africa stood at 0.01 t.
Over the whole period, abaca, manila hemp, raw — stock variation in Northern Africa peaked at 5,564 t in 2016 and was at its lowest, 0 t, in 2010.
The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.

About this data
Commodity balances (CB) present a comprehensive picture of the pattern of a country's non-food supply during a specified reference period.
